Default Brakes failed inspection

OK. Here is the plan...
My rear brakes failed inspection due to uneven braking force. While I hope to repair that problem, I'll also upgrade a bit. This far I've ordered:
New rear calipers
Set of Stainless Steel braided brakelines
Green Stuff pads (for the front)

I'll flush the brake fluid while I'm at it(72,000 mi on car).

Any hints, tips, or suggestions for me?
